Key programmes of Department
Science Enrichment Program @ AndersonAnderson Science Department continues to groom students into thinkers and innovators by immersing its lower secondary pupils in a series of engaging science activities outside their curriculum time. These include exposure to different water technologies and alternative energies.
Science Research Programme @ Anderson
Anderson Science Department also promotes inquiry-based learning by immersing our Secondary 2 pupils into science research. The Science Research Programme weaves the learning of science research skills into the science curriculum and provides hands-on learning opportunities for pupils in the form of self-designed science projects.
STEM Week @ Anderson
Anderson Science Department organises a series of activities to enhance students’ interest and exposure to science in real world context. Career talk by professor from tertiary institution, workshops on the use of programming software and biodiversity topics, exhibits on climate change, inter-class quizzes and science challenges were some activities that were organised over a span of one week to provide students with opportunity to learn science through engaging and authentic context.
